What Is the Difference Between 45 and 60 Degree Blades for Vinyl Cutters?
The angle of your vinyl cutter blade makes a huge difference. A 45-degree blade is the standard choice for everyday vinyl and detailed designs, while a 60-degree blade is a heavy-duty specialist for thick materials like glitter HTV, flock, and sandblast mask. Gold Foil DTF Transfers vs. Metallic HTV: Which Option is Best for Your Custom Printing Projects?
Struggling to choose between Gold Foil DTF Transfers and Metallic HTV for your custom printing project? Both bring dazzling metallic effects to your designs, but their application methods, durability, and creativity options differ. Gold Foil DTF Transfers are perfect for full-color, intricate designs with a stunning all-over gold finish, while Metallic HTV gives you the flexibility to craft bold, simple shapes with selective metallic placement.
